It is important that study gamma-ray spectrometry of field rock and soil in the earth's crust. Its energies range between 30KeV and 3000KeV, where there is much information of natural radioactive nuclides, such as uranium, thorium, potassium, and information of artificial radioactive nuclides, such as cesium, americium, cobalt, and information of the results in interaction between gamma-ray and earth's crust. Studying of gamma-ray data acquisition system is one of important items, which is used to acquire and process gamma-ray spectrometry data.With the introduction of new pattern productions of electronic technology, such as new and low power integrated circuits, programmable application specific integrated circuits, microprocessor, etc, the function of nuclear spectrometry data acquisition system is stronger than before. Synchronously, with the development of computer technology, it is possible that nuclear data acquisition system becomes intelligent and smart.This paper is based on the study of hardware and software's architecture of normal gamma-ray data acquisition system, which is used widely at present. Furthermore, we focus on the design of gamma-ray data acquisition system with universal serial bus interface (USB), which has the characteristics of lower power, real time and good performance, etc.There are some advantages compared with existing gamma-ray data acquisition system:(1) USB is used for communication interface. The benefits of USB are taken advantage of. The transfer rate and reliability of data increase vastly, in addition, plug-and-play is realized.(2) PSD technology is used for Microcontroller's peripheral circuit, which has the function of In-System-Programmable (ISP). Moreover, other low power designs are realized. All these efforts have effectively reduced the power of the system.(3) Professional analog circuit emluator is used for analog circuit design, which makes lower cost and shorter time than before.(4) Advanced programme language c51 is used for microcontroller firmware design. The design, the maintenance and upgrade become easier.The simple test shows that this system is reliable and is very easy to use. Its all kinds of performances have achieved the goals as expected, which can satisfy the needs of gamma-ray spectrometry of field.
